Comparative Study of the TOMEY Specular Microscope EM-4000 and the Konan CellChek XL

Comparative Study of the TOMEY Specular Microscope EM-4000 and the Konan CellChek XL for the Measurements of Endothelial Cell Density, Coefficient of Variation of Endothelial Cell Area, % Hexagonality, Central Corneal Thickness

Summary

The Tomey EM-4000 Specular Microscope is designed to observe and analyze corneal endothelium.

Detailed description

The Tomey EM-4000 Specular Microscope is designed to observe and analyze corneal endothelium by capturing an image of corneal endothelium tissues. without making contact, analyzing the captured image, and calculating data such as cell density.
